Understanding the Basics​ of ‌THCA and ⁤THC in Cannabis

In the⁤ intricate world of cannabis, two ‍compounds stand ⁢out: THCA​ (tetrahydrocannabinolic acid) and THC (tetrahydrocannabinol). While they ⁤share a ‍common lineage, their effects and properties offer‍ unique experiences to consumers.THCA is the raw,​ unactivated form of ‍THC found in fresh ⁤cannabis​ plants, which ​means it does not produce the psychoactive effects typically⁤ associated with its‌ cousin. Instead, THCA is appreciated for its potential therapeutic ​benefits, including anti-inflammatory and‌ neuroprotective ‌properties, making it a favored choice for ‌those​ seeking relief without the high.

Once subjected to heat through methods such as smoking, vaping, or cooking,⁢ THCA undergoes ⁣a​ process known as⁣ decarboxylation, converting it ⁤into THC. This transformation is crucial for⁣ those who seek the euphoric ⁢effects associated ​with cannabis consumption. ‌The​ difference in psychoactivity between these two compounds ⁢stems from how⁤ they interact with the body’s​ endocannabinoid system.‌ In this system, THC binds to cannabinoid receptors, ⁢leading to ⁢the well-known alterations in mood,​ perception, and cognition.

To ⁢better understand the distinctions⁢ and applications of‌ these‌ cannabinoids, consider the following ‍comparison table:

Characteristic THCA THC
Psychoactive ‌Effects No Yes
Therapeutic Properties Potential anti-inflammatory, neuroprotective Euphoria, pain ⁢relief
Activation Method No activation⁣ needed Requires ⁤heating
Use Cases Raw consumption, ⁤supplements Smoking,‍ edibles, extracts

The‌ Extraction ​Process: Unpacking THCA⁤ Rosin

The extraction​ of ⁤THCA rosin is‍ a fascinating process that combines heat‌ and pressure to create a ​high-quality concentrate​ from cannabis flowers or hash. ⁢Unlike traditional⁣ solvents used ​in other extraction methods, rosin is solventless,⁣ making it an ​appealing choice for those‌ seeking a more natural ⁤approach. The process begins with⁤ selecting top-shelf ​cannabis buds, preferably high in THCA, which are then subjected to a ⁤combination ‌of heat and ⁤pressure. The critical‌ components⁤ include:

  • Quality Cannabis: Starting‌ with premium⁣ strains enhances the ‍final product.
  • Heat ​Application: Controlled heat‌ helps to liberate the resin from the cannabis without degrading the ⁣cannabinoids.
  • Pressure: Sufficient pressure is applied to ensure‌ that the resin ⁤is pressed out effectively, ‌resulting in a‌ thick, sticky ‍substance.

The extracted THCA rosin‍ is‍ rich in terpenes and ‌cannabinoids, providing a full-spectrum experience ​without the psychoactive ⁤effects associated with​ THC. ⁢This can be particularly beneficial⁤ for users ⁢seeking medicinal properties, ‌as THCA is non-psychoactive​ and is known for ​its⁣ potential ​therapeutic advantages. The final product ⁣often⁣ appears as a viscous ‌sap⁤ or a solid, shatter-like consistency, depending on the specific techniques and parameters used‌ during extraction. Potency and Effects: ⁢how⁤ THCA ⁤compares to THC

Understanding the differences in⁤ potency ⁢and ⁣effects⁢ between THCA ⁢and THC is ‌crucial for consumers⁤ looking⁣ to harness⁤ the benefits of cannabis. THCA, or ⁢tetrahydrocannabinolic acid, is the⁣ non-psychoactive precursor‍ to THC. When​ cannabis ‌is heated, either through smoking or cooking, THCA ‍undergoes decarboxylation, converting ⁣it⁤ into ⁣THC, the compound‌ responsible for⁣ the euphoric ‍”high.” This transformation‍ means that THCA ⁣does not ‌induce psychoactive effects ‌on its own, ‍making it appealing for‌ those who prefer the therapeutic properties of‍ cannabis​ without the altered state of consciousness associated with THC.

Despite its lack of psychoactivity, THCA is not without its own‍ unique⁣ effects. Research ‍suggests that ⁣THCA ​may offer various ⁢potential benefits, which include:

  • Anti-inflammatory: THCA ⁢has‌ been explored‌ for its potential anti-inflammatory properties, making it a candidate ⁢for ⁤treating conditions⁢ such‌ as‍ arthritis.
  • neuroprotective: ‍Some studies indicate that THCA may help protect⁢ brain cells, showing promise‌ for those with neurodegenerative diseases.
  • Anti-nausea: THCA may ⁣alleviate ‌nausea and stimulate appetite without the psychoactive effects of THC.
